Conserving energy is simpler than you might think, and it can save you some serious cash! A great starting point is switching to LED bulbs. They use way less energy than traditional incandescent bulbs and last a lot longer. Another tip is to unplug devices when you're not using them. Chargers and electronics can still draw power even when turned off, which is known as “phantom energy.” Improving your home insulation is also a smart move; it helps keep your space warm in the winter and cool in the summer, so you won't need to crank up the heating or air conditioning as much. Don't forget about using a smart thermostat! It can learn your routine and adjust temperatures accordingly, saving energy when you’re out. By implementing these easy strategies, you can contribute to a healthier planet while saving money on your utility bills!
